Mr. Moreno (for himself and Ms. Slotkin) introduced the following bill; which was read twice and referred to the Committee on Commerce, Science, and Transportation
To prohibit the importation, manufacture, sale, resale, or introduction into interstate commerce in the United States of connected vehicles and related software and hardware associated with foreign adversaries.
